Ariadne is a joint research project
of six academic european contractors and 18 associate contractors.
It provides a complete set of authoring and management tools which are
built around a powerful knowledge pool system.
Any not-for-profit education or training institution can become
a member of the ARIADNE Users group and have free access to any or all
of the system components (see: http://ariadne.unil.ch/aug/).
In 2000, ARIADNE will become a European, not-for-profit organization,
supporting the maintenance and continued development of the core system
and the Knowledge Pool.
